This print showcases the architectural masterpiece located at 40 Due de Roumanie in Brussels, Belgium. Taken between 2014 and 2017 by artist Alan John Ainsworth, it beautifully captures the essence of this historic building designed by Paul Vizzavona in 1905. The image portrays a stunning example of Art Nouveau architecture, blending both traditional and modern elements seamlessly. The symmetrical design features arched balconies adorned with intricate wrought iron detailing, adding an elegant touch to the overall aesthetic. The vibrant blue paintwork complements the brick facade perfectly, creating a harmonious color palette that catches the eye. Situated on a serene avenue in Saint Gilles, this residential townhouse stands as a testament to Belgium's rich cultural heritage. Its decorative arts and meticulous craftsmanship reflect the artistic sensibilities prevalent during the early 20th century.
